General procedure: A solution of 1-3, 7a,b, 11 (1mmol) and 12a-c (0.7mmol) in anhydrous ethanol (10mL) and piperidine (6 drops) was stirred at room temperature under atmosphere of nitrogen for 2-3 h. The yellow precipitate was collected by suction and washed with ethanol and then dried under vacuum to afford the targeted compounds 13a1-11, 13b1-8, 13c1-8 (50-70%) as yellow solids.
